On February 24, 2025, Junior Barranquilla will host Envigado FC at the Estadio Metropolitano Roberto Meléndez, as both teams look to secure valuable points in the Liga BetPlay DIMAYOR. The match will kick off at 21:30 (Brasília time) and promises to attract plenty of attention, especially with Junior’s recent form buttressed by the return of star striker Teo Gutiérrez.
Junior Barranquilla is currently performing well, occupying the fifth position on the league table with nine points. This season, they have maintained their unbeaten streak with two wins and three draws, scoring six goals and conceding only two, according to analysis. Recent performances include positive outcomes such as victories of 2-0 against Once Caldas and Boyacá Chicó, plus a goalless draw against Unión Magdalena. Playing at home has boosted their confidence and results; their last three home games prove they are formidable on familiar turf.
The team’s key players include Carlos Bacca, who is known for his adept finishing and played pivotal roles last season, and midfielder Yimmi Chará, whose creativity helps spark attacking opportunities. Defensively, Junior shows solid organization with José Cuenú and Cristian Báez anchoring the backline, alongside goalkeeper Santiago Mele’s remarkable saves keeping their goal intact. Their strategy appears rooted in maintaining possession and creating scoring chances, as they have averaged 1.2 goals per match, highlighting their attacking intent.
On the other hand, Envigado FC finds themselves struggling, currently placed 13th with just four points. Their record reflects only one victory, one draw, and three losses. The pressure is mounting for Envigado after inconsistent performances, including a recent defeat against Deportivo Pasto and narrow wins against La Equidad. The team’s scoring output has been below par, managing only three goals against five conceded.
Key players for Envigado include goalkeeper Rubén Escobar, whose efforts have often saved the team from heavier defeats, and midfielders Johan Hinestroza and Edilson López. Their attacking threats, Luis Díaz and Sebastián Chacón, need to perform to shift fortunes but face significant challenges against Junior's stronger lineup.
